Serial-ATA DriveLock Kit
The Drive Lock S-ATA device is a hardware write protect solution which prevents data writes to S-ATA and P-ATA hard disk drives. The device is connected to a computer’s P-ATA interface. It is an Ideal tool for Computer Forensic applications, designed to block write command sent to the hard drive while previewed or duplicated.

Designed exclusively for Forensic applications, the DriveLock S-ATA device provides a secure hardware write protected solution for S-ATA and P-ATA hard disk drives. A P-ATA to S-ATA adapter is used in combination with the DriveLock device to support S-ATA drives. Sensitive Forensic hard disk drive data can be previewed, acquired or analyzed without the possibility of altering the drive’s contents.

The DriveLock device is designed to block write commands sent to hard disk drives connected through the computer’s P-ATA interface. No special software is needed. The unit is compact and is easily portable. The Serial-ATA DriveLock Kit is an important addition for any Forensic Tool Kit.

Features

  • Write Protection Through P-ATA and S-ATA Interface: Provides Write block protection for P-ATA drives connected through the PC’s P-ATA Interface and for S-ATA drives using the ICS P-ATA to S-ATA adapter.
  • High Speed Operation: Supports P-ATA and S-ATA PIO and UDMA transfer protocols.
  • Multiple Media Support: In addition to supporting P-ATA hard disk drives and S-ATA drives, Notebook drives are also supported using the unit’s built in 2.5” interface connector.
  • Portable: The unit’s small size and lightweight allows for complete portability and ease of use in the field.
  • Preview and Acquire: Provides a forensically safe environment to quickly Preview and Acquire data from drives.
  • Ease of Use: No additional software drivers are required for operation.

Specifications

  • Supply Voltage: 5V/12V DC

  • Power Consumption: 3.5W without drives

  • Operating Temperature: 5 degrees - 55 degrees C

  • Relative Humidity: 20% - 60% non-condensing

  • Net Weight: 0.45 lbs

  • Overall Dimensions: 3.625” x 2.125” x 0.812”

  • Power supplied from PC
